Sustainable Solutions for Jackson Heights (Mar 20)

Event last updated March 10, 2010

Green Agenda for Jackson Heights, a project led by Friends of Travers Park and Queens Community House with support from the Pratt Center for Community Development, will be convening Jackson Heights residents to assess proposals for making Jackson Heights a sustainable neighborhood, generated through workshops held this winter with hundreds of community residents. Participants at the March 20 town hall meeting will review ideas for expanding open space, reducing waste, and many other steps toward environmental and economic sustainability, and emerge from the session with a consensus agenda of priority actions to promote a greener Jackson Heights.

Managing Lean and Green - A Monthly Workshop Series for Affordable Housing Managers (Feb 3)

Event last updated December 8, 2009

Back by popular demand - The Managing Lean and Green workshops!

The Association for Neighborhood and Housing Development, Pratt Center for Community Development and the Supportive Housing Network of New York invite you to join us in a second round of our popular monthly workshop series to learn and share information about how to make your existing housing portfolio more energy efficient, healthier, and more financially viable. Each of the 10 sessions features a presentation on a selected topic and time for participants to discuss their experiences, share information, ask questions and suggest policy and/or programmatic initiatives. We encourage affordable and supportive housing managers, developers and fiscal staff to participate.
